Physical Therapist - Clinic Manager (Physical Therapist Manager) SpineZone is a leading physical therapy and wellness company that treats patients with evidence‑based care, emphasizes a whole‑person approach, and offers in‑person and virtual services across Southern California and the United States. We are looking for a dedicated Physical Therapist Manager to lead spine strengthening programs, supervise clinical teammates, and ensure the highest quality patient care.

Job Overview The Physical Therapist Manager is responsible for managing the core spine strengthening program for each patient, encouraging consistent application of techniques to maximise short‑term and long‑term benefits. The manager also oversees initial intake, day‑to‑day patient care, and the supervision of PTs, PTAs, and SRS staff, working closely with the Clinical Director, medical director, and referring providers.

Responsibilities

Direct oversight of all clinical teammates while ensuring delivery of high‑quality patient care services

Perform direct patient care, including evaluation of musculoskeletal, neurological, and other physical problems

Plan, design, implement, and interpret specific physical therapy treatment programs

Maintain standardized clinical protocols and processes around the SpineZone program

Use MedEx or DAVID equipment to test patients effectively and communicate instructions

Address clinical concerns directly and timely to PTAs

Collaborate with the medical director and referring providers to ensure comprehensive service delivery and quality patient care within a multidisciplinary team

Document encounter notes for each patient visit using the EHR Portal System

Ensure clinical documents are sent out timely to the referring practitioner (e.g., initial evaluation, progress notes, discharge summary)

Assist maintenance program patients as needed

Maintain a clean workout area and overall clinic cleanliness and organization

Strive to achieve all clinical KPI benchmarks and maintain productivity at a minimum of 85%

Participate in bi-weekly webinars and live meetings

Maintain portal dashboards with timely follow‑up

Complete daily billing in Athena

Schedule/reschedule appointments, retrieve messages, and ensure proper communication

Collect copays and other fees required prior to office visits or treatment

Follow all HIPAA regulations and compliance

Deliver outstanding customer service skills and engage well with patients

Perform all other related duties as assigned

Qualifications Must be licensed in the state of California.

Compensation Salary Range, DOE (Salary, Exempt): $88,810 - $125,000.
